A motorboat covers a given distance in 6 h moving downstream on a river. It covers the same distance in 10 h moving upstream. The time it takes to cover the same distance in still water is
- 7.5 h
- 9 h
- 5.0 h
- 8.0 h
Answer
(A) 7.5 h
